Technical Requirements
As a seasonal employee, you will be working on your own computer or laptop for this position. To perform the duties associated with this position, there are technical requirements we ask of you. These include hardware, software, and internet connection (network) requirements. Your role is to ensure you are familiar with these requirements and have them in place before you apply.
Internet (Hard-Wired Only)
You must have wired high speed broadband internet connection with:
- Download speed: at least 50 Mbps
- Upload speed: at least 10 Mbps
- Latency (Ping): under 150 ms
- Jitter: maximum 30 ms, average 5 ms or less
Not Allowed:
- Satellite (e.g., Starlink, HughesNet)
- Cellular or 5G home internet (e.g., T-Mobile, AT&T Wireless, Verizon)
- Hotspots or phone tethering
Required setup:
- Your computer must be connected directly to your modem/router using an Ethernet cable
- Wi-Fi, mesh satellites, or range extenders are not allowed (even if your pc is wired directly to the satellite / range extender)
Computer
- Windows PC: Windows 11
- Mac: macOS 14 (Sonoma) or newer
- SSD drive
- Minimum 8 GB RAM (16 GB highly recommended for Windows PCs, per Microsoft)
- CPU: Intel i5 / AMD Ryzen 5 / Apple M1 or better
Not Allowed: Tablets, phones, Chromebooks, or shared/public computers
Additional requirements: Ability to install the Windows App client to connect to AVD
Monitor & Accessories:
- One monitor with 1080p resolution or higher
- Wired headset (REI supplied) — Bluetooth not allowed
- At least two available USB ports:
- One USB-A for headset
- One USB-A or USB-C for REI security device
- If you use a mouse (wired or wireless with dongle), plan to need an extra USB port
- A USB / Ethernet hub or dock may be needed (not provided by REI) depending on your device (Mac users please note that Apple certified hubs and docks provide more reliable performance
- Webcam - Required for all training classes.
Workspace:
- Quiet, private area
- Minimal background noise
- No household traffic during shifts
